-- Last Thursday's episode of WWE Superstars drew a 0.9 cable rating. The midnight replay scored a 0.2.
-- According to the Official WWE Magazine 2010 Calendar, the following pay-per-view dates have been scheduled for next year: Backlash on April 25th; Extreme Rules on May 23rd; SummerSlam on August 15; Night of Champions on September 19th; Hell in a Cell on October 3rd; Bragging Rights on October 24th; and Survivor Series on November 21th.
Also note, Backlash will be taking place in Baltimore, Maryland while Night of Champions will emanate in Rosemont, Illinois.
-- WWE Studios is developing a feature film around the one and only Undertaker.
While details concerning the project are scant, what is known is that it will be a Western set in the 1800s looking at the origin of the Undertaker character.
